35 Amberlands is a four-bedroom detached house in Stretton, Burton-On-Trent, Burton On Trent (DE13 0PE). It has a recorded floor area of 130 m² (around 1399 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1996-2002 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(April 2021) returns a high B (score 88), putting the home a stone's throw from an A rating. When first surveyed in March 2011 the rating was D,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Good to Very Good and lighting went from Poor to Very Good. The property has solar panels on record, all of which lower running costs and tend to lift resale appeal. Other recorded features include a conservatory. The home occupies a corner plot.

At 130 m² it's 22.6% larger than the typical home in the postcode (106 m² median across 23 EPCs). On energy efficiency it sits in the top 10% of properties in this postcode. Across 2000–2021, sale prices on this property compounded at 5.6%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£379,000 is 20.3% above the 2021 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£225/sq ft) was about 33.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Sold August 2021 for £315,000.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
